How Do I Get a Spare Car Key?
People frequently lose things, including their car keys. Having a spare key can alleviate a lot of stress in the event that you lose your car key. You can buy one at most dealerships or locksmiths. However, you'll require proof of ownership such as the registration or title.
Dealerships
A few years ago the loss of your car keys was not a big problem. It was simple to get a spare key made by a locksmith at your local store or in the hardware store. However, as automobiles have become more and more technologically advanced, it can be how much are spare car keys more costly to purchase a replacement key.
You'll need to provide proof of ownership at the dealership to obtain a replacement key. The dealer will then pair the new key with the ignition in your car. This process can take a few days, especially in the event that the dealer must obtain a chip. It's best to keep an extra key in a safe place, and you can always contact the dealership in case you lose your keys.
Another option is to buy a basic key that doesn't include a transponder, which can be used to open the door and beginning the engine. It will save you more than if you purchased a car key that is fully functional. The only downside is that you can't use this key to lock the door, which could be a hassle in certain situations.
Another option is to have a locksmith cut the key for you, and then reset it. This involves resetting your car's security system by pressing a number of buttons. This step can vary from car to car, so it's important to consult the owner's manual for specific instructions. You can also find online instructions if you don't own the owner's manual.
It's also important to note that the dealer may charge a fee to program an alternative key. These fees can quickly add up and you might find it cheaper to purchase a spare key at a hardware or auto locksmith. It is best to buy an extra key before you lose it, so that you can save yourself the cost of spare car key and hassle of getting it replaced later on. To do this note down your vehicle identification number (VIN), which is found on a sticker on the driver's side dashboard or the frame of the car. You can also find the VIN on your insurance card or registration card.
